Samsung SGH-X450 mobile phone

Samsung SGH-X450 is a tri-band clamshell style mobile phone that is suitable for global roaming. This is an attractive small and lightweight model, although it has fewer features than many other Samsung phones, and this seems to be because this phone is aimed at the budget end of the market. Some of the main features included are integrated GPRS and WAP technology, MMS multimedia messaging capability, voice memo recorder, Java™ enabled, active flip, and a good choice of polyphonic ringtones.

Samsung SGH-X450The display is a passive STN (Super Twisted Nematic) type of LCD screen, which Samsung call UFB (Ultra Fine & Bright), and this provides a high-definition display that can produce bright and colourful pictures. There is no second display in this phone, unlike the trend of many recent clamshell designs to include a second screen, and this could prove inconvenient for those who rely on an external display to give them useful information such as the time and caller identity, so you know who the caller is before opening the phone to take the call.

The X450 has MMS capability, which means it is able to send and receive messages containing a combination of pictures, sounds and text. However, with no integrated camera provided you must find your pictures from other messages, or alternatively you might download them over-the-air or from some other source such as a PC. Nevertheless, the integrated memo recorder does allow you to make sound recordings, and these can be attached to MMS messages.

The Java™ enabled capability of this phone allows you to run a wide range of useful Java applications and games. There are 4 Java games already embedded in the phone, but more games as well as new applications can be downloaded when you need them. The X450 uses high quality polyphonic ringtones, and there is another option that you have to download new ringtones when you want to change the way the phone sounds.

With its integrated GPRS technology you are provided with fast data transfer to connect to the local network, and this also means you have fast access to the mobile Internet and the chance to use the phone’s WAP browser. With the constant growth of new sources of information, and better Web-based services, your phone can now offer you an endless supply of news, sports, travel information, weather, entertainment, stock market prices, and more while you are travelling about your daily routine.

The only connectivity option available on the X450 is by a data cable to compatible devices such as a PC or PDA. Once connected you have the possibility to exchange information or files with the other device, and you can then also synchronise your phonebook details and daily schedule data.
